Clayfield College is proud to unveil THE EDGE, our newest and most dynamic learning environment, which will be open to students at the start of Term 3. Purposefully designed as a hub for Entrepreneurship, Design, Growth and Engineering, THE EDGE represents a bold step forward in Clayfield’s vision for future-focused learning.

A Milestone in Clayfield’s Journey
THE EDGE marks a significant milestone in the history of Clayfield College. While there have been a number of revitalisation and refurbishment projects in recent years, this is the first new building to open on campus since 2009. Its arrival marks our growth as a thriving co-educational school and reinforces our commitment to designing and delivering dynamic student-centred learning experiences which foster a pathway to academic success.
Within its walls, students will discover six flexible learning spaces, including a purpose-built Fabrication Workshop. This high-tech facility is equipped with everything from 3D printers and laser cutters to bandsaws, heat presses, and traditional metalworking and woodworking tools. These resources will provide a launchpad for creativity and enable students to bring their ideas to life.
Building on a Strong Foundation
THE EDGE also heralds the beginning of a larger transformation. Thanks to the generosity of our community during Giving Day 2025, the Clayfield College Foundation will fund a major redevelopment of the current Japanese Courtyard. This space will evolve into the new Foundation Courtyard – the heart of an expanded Secondary School precinct.
